Median is also called ______ in an equilateral triangle.
Advertisements
उत्तर
Median is also called altitude in an equilateral triangle.
Explanation:
In an equilateral triangle, all sides are equal, and all angles measure 60°. Because of this symmetry:
-
The median (a line segment joining a vertex to the midpoint of the opposite side),
-
The altitude (a perpendicular dropped from a vertex to the opposite side),
-
The angle bisector, and
-
The perpendicular bisector are all the same line.
So, in an equilateral triangle, the median also acts as an altitude.
